    North America is set for dozens of potential sky gazing events during 2024. From a pair of eclipses to a brand new comet and several meteor showers, here are the top five astronomical events for North America in 2024.

    1. America’s total solar eclipse

    The most anticipated event of the year across the nation will come in April when the Great American Solar Eclipse will streak across the United States.

    On April 8, 2024, the nation will be greeted by the moon passing right in front of our sun, creating a breathtaking experience for those who can reach totality. While the entire nation will enjoy the eclipse, only a few select states will get the joys of totality.

    Totality occurs when the moon blocks out the entire sun from view, leading to a darker sky resembling if it were dawn or dusk.

    A look at the path of the total solar eclipse.

    Just prior to totality, another phenomenon known as Baily’s beads will occur. These beads look like distinct balls of light found just on the edge of the moon’s surface as it passes in front of the last bit of the sun.

    Baily’s beads are caused by the sun’s light shining through the craters on the surface of the moon and will flicker on and off as the sun passes through the valleys of the moon’s surface.

    Totality will be enjoyed by states like Texas, Arkansas, Kentucky, Illinois, Indiana, Ohio, New York and Maine. Totality will last for nearly four and a half minutes in cities across Texas—the longest in the nation.

    2. America’s penumbral lunar eclipse

    Just two weeks before the total solar eclipse, the nation will be greeted by an eclipse of a different kind. On March 24-25, 2024, the nation will observe a penumbral lunar eclipse.

    Often, during a total lunar eclipse, the moon passes through the inner shadow of Earth, known as Earth’s umbra. During that passage, the moon darkens noticeably, and can produce a unique nighttime effect.

    But during a penumbral lunar eclipse, the moon stays out of the inner shadow and only breaches Earth’s outer shadow, known as the penumbra.

    During a lunar eclipse, the moon passes by Earth's shadow. (Spectrum News)

    During a lunar eclipse, the moon passes by Earth’s shadow.

    This leads to a less deep and typically less dramatic eclipse. Sometimes it can even be mistaken as a normal Full Moon event versus an actual eclipse.

    Regardless, this eclipse will be found nationwide. The best time to view the eclipse will be around maximum eclipse time, when one half of the moon will appear slightly darker than the other half.

    4. Perseid meteor shower

    Often called the most reliable meteor shower of the year, the Perseid meteor shower will happen in the heart of August. The peak of the shower will occur on the nights of Aug. 12 and 13.

    The Perseid shower is caused by Earth’s movement through a debris cloud left behind from the comet Swift-Tuttle, a comet last passed by Earth in 1992.

    2024 is likely to be a decent year for this shower, as the moon will only be illuminated 50%. This should allow for between 200 to 350 meteors an hour if you can get to a place with no light pollution. For those in cities, expect that number to be closer to 40 to 60 meteors an hour.

    5. A new comet passes by

    While there is a bit of a debate about how big this event may be, October will bring a new comet to the skies of Earth.

    Discovered back in Feb. 2023, Comet C/2023 A3 (Tsuchinshan-ATLAS) will make its closest pass to Earth’s Northern Hemisphere during October. The comet will be roughly 44 million miles away from our planet, or roughly 100 million miles closer than our closest neighbor, Mars.

    The comet will appear too close to the sun to be seen in early October, but it will get into a better position for observation around and after Oct. 14.

    Scientists are still debating how visible the comet could be on Earth, but some scientists believe this could be a very bright passing, outshining some of the brightest stars in our sky during the peak passage.

    A few scientists believe it could be the brightest comet in our skies since Comet Hyakutake in 1996 or Comet Hale-Bopp in 1997. Comet Hale-Bopp was the most observed comet in human history.

    If these hypotheses prove to be correct, Comet C/2023 A3 could feature a very prominent tail that observers could see with their own eye.

    The new year starts with the Quadrantid meteor shower. But don’t blink, or you might miss it.


    What You Need To Know

    • Astronomers named the Quadrantids after a former constellation
    • They have a very short peak
    • The peak falls early Thursday morning
    • Moonlight will obscure the fainter meteors



    The Quadrantids aren’t one of the more well-known meteor showers, but they can still bring a decent number of meteors… if you’re looking at the right time.

    Most meteor showers have a peak that lasts a couple of days, but the Quadrantids’ shower is much shorter. It should peak within a few hours of 4 a.m. Eastern Time Thursday morning, according to Sky & Telescope.

    NASA says the Quadrantids produce roughly 120 meteors per hour in perfect conditions, although that can vary quite a bit. And this year won’t have ideal conditions even if you get away from city lights, thanks to a half-full moon hanging in the southeastern sky during the peak.

    If you give it a shot, let your eyes adjust to the dark sky for at least 15 minutes and try to shield the moon from view. The American Meteor Society recommends looking north. Even if moonlight washes out the fainter meteors, you might catch a bright fireball meteor as relatively larger particles burn up in the atmosphere.

    The Quadrantids are unusual, like December’s Geminids, because they come as the Earth passes through the debris of an asteroid, rather than a comet. The name itself is also unusual; it’s from the constellation “Quadrans Muralis,” which didn’t make the cut in 1922’s official, modern list of constellations.

    An image of an etching of an astronomical chart of constellations, showing a quadrant–Quadrans Muralis–above Bootes the Ploughman. Also shown are the dogs Asterion and Chara and the hair of Berenice. (Library of Congress)

    The next noteworthy meteor shower is the Lyrids in April. Unfortunately, the moon will be nearly full for that show.

    In addition to clearing snow and ice from roads, plows also put down a lot of salt on roads and other surfaces this time of year. 

    The usual freezing point of water – the temperature at which water freezes and becomes ice – is 32 degrees. So if there’s precipitation (snow, sleet, or freezing rain) and the ground is 32 degrees or colder, ice will form on streets and other surfaces. 

    So, why use salt on roads and other surfaces? It’s simple – salt lowers the freezing point of water, which prevents ice from forming. 

    Interesting fact: road salt is simply rock salt, which is table salt in its natural form. 

    The big difference is that the table salt that we use goes through a long purification process, while rock salt does not. As a result, rock salt still has impurities and that’s why it’s brownish or gray in color. 

    (AP Photo/Scott Heppell)

    Can salt become less effective if it gets too cold? Generally, salt loses its effectiveness once the temperature falls below 15 degrees.

    When temperatures are that cold, the salt simply can’t get into the structure of the frozen water or ice to start the dissolving and melting process. Therefore, salt is much less effective or not effective at all when temperatures are bitterly cold.

    Road crews sometimes try other methods, even beet juice.

    Many people are looking forward to the spectacular New Year’s Eve fireworks shows. However, everything from snow, wind and humidity can affect not only if you can launch those rockets into the sky, but also what they will look like.


    What You Need To Know

    • Heavy snow can make the fireworks’ colors less vibrant
    • Strong winds during fireworks can endanger the public
    • Lightning can strike spectators and unlit fireworks

    Ideal weather

    Clear skies, light winds and low humidity make for a great show. Extra moisture in the air can distort the colors and make them less vibrant.

    Less humidity also means we can enjoy the show a little more because we don’t feel sticky.

    Snow

    (Bradly J. Boner/AP Images for EUKANUBA™)

    Snow is okay when it comes to fireworks.

    The only problems are heavy snow can obscure the colors, and crews need to keep the fireworks dry in times of heavy snow or they might not light.

    Wind

    We also need to have the right amount of wind. Light wind might not clear the smoke quickly enough, affecting how well you can see the fireworks.  

    Too much wind can blow smoke or embers around, endangering people.

    Fireworks smoke

    Smoke from a fireworks display at Chicago’s Navy Pier filters through the skyline on wind currents from Lake Michigan. (AP Photo/Charles Rex Arbogast)

    Rain and lightning

    Light rain is okay when it comes to fireworks, as long as they are covered or in waterproof bags. A wet fuse will not light.

    Storms and heavy rain can lead to canceled or delayed shows. Lightning can pose a major threat, sometimes striking unlit fireworks or even people.

    (AP Photo/Charlie Riedel)

    Drought

    Drought conditions can also cause problems. The fallout from fireworks can spark fires when there’s a lot of dry vegetation.

    Each year, fireworks spawn many fires.

    (Photo by Heather Morrison)

    If there is a bad drought happening in your area, avoid setting off fireworks. Often, local authorities will ban the use of fireworks in high fire risk or drought conditions.

    However, bigger shows might launch over bodies of water to accommodate for a drought.

    From drizzle to downpours, driving in the rain could be difficult and dangerous if you are not careful. According to U.S. Department of Transportation Federal Highway Administration, over 3,400 people are killed and over 357,300 people are injured in rainfall-related crashes. 


    What You Need To Know

    • Over 357,000 people are injured in rainfall-related crashes
    • AAA says wet pavements contribute to more than one million traffic crashes each year
    • Check the maintenance of your car before you drive in the rain
    • Hydroplaning happens when your vehicle glides on top of a thin film of water and your tires lose contact with the ground

    We want you to understand the hazards of driving in the rain and how you can drive defensively in the elements. AAA says wet pavement contributes to more than one million traffic crashes each year.

    Before driving in the rain

    Before you drive in the rain, it’s important to make sure your vehicle is prepared. You want to check your windshield wipers and make sure they don’t leave streaks and clear any rain on a single swipe. 

    Plus, you want to check if all your headlights, taillights, brake lights and turn signals are working as well. 

    Next, you want to check your tire tread depth. The tire tread and inflation of your tires are important in maintaining traction on wet roads. 

    You can check the tread by using a quarter. If you turn it upside down and dip it into the tread of a tire and you can see the entire head of the president, that means you need to replace them.

    You also need to check the tire pressure, as well.

    Driving in the elements

    When driving in the rain, it’s important to leave room between vehicles. Safety experts suggest following the two-second rule to maintain a safe distance from the car in front of you. In addition, the National Weather Service (NWS) suggests adding an extra two-seconds when you’re driving in heavy rain.

    The NWS also say to be careful during the first half hour of rainfall because grime and oil on the road could mix with water to make them slippery. Check out our “Weather Explained: Slick roads after a dry spell” for more information.

    According to AAA, “with as little as 1/12 inch of water on the road, tires have to displace a gallon of water per second to keep the rubber meeting the road.” To navigate driving in the rain, it’s best to stay toward the middle lanes, since water pools in the outside lanes. Plus, drive at the speed to correspond to the amount of rain on the roads. 

    Beware of hydroplaning

    Hydroplaning is one risk of driving in the rain. Hydroplaning happens when your vehicle glides on top of a thin film of water and your tires lose contact with the ground.

    It only happens in a few seconds, but it can feel like your vehicle is veering on its own. You should avoid hard braking and sharp turns. AAA says pressing the breaks will make hydroplaning worse and cause you to swerve out of your lane.

    To reduce your risk of hydroplaning, slow down, turn off cruise control and don’t panic.

    If you feel like your hydroplaning, ease your foot off the gas to regain control of the vehicle and pull over and park your car until the rainfall lightens.

    If you feel your card is skidding, don’t panic and avoid hard braking. Just look and steer in the direction you want your car to go. 

    Turn Around, Don’t Drown®

    Now, if water is over the road because of heavy rain, you should never drive through it. The Centers for Disease Control and Prevention says that over half of all flood-related drownings happen when a vehicle has driven into flood water.

    Whenever you encounter a flooded road, practice Turn Around, Don’t Drown®.

    The NWS says it takes 12 inches of rushing water to carry away most cars and just 2 feet of rushing water can carry away SUVs and trucks.

    The methods of how we heat our homes range from clean and green to the kind that literally cause smoke to rise out of a chimney.

    However, the most sustainable and cost-effective way to heat a home is subjective. The answer varies from one place to another and comes down to what type of fuel sources are most accessible in that location.

    Weather and climate play a role, too. Colder regions favor certain methods over others and vice versa.

    It all stems from the fuel source

    Electricity and natural gas are, by far, the most common heating fuel sources in the U.S. Other sources include propane, wood and oil.

    According to the U.S. Energy Information Administration’s (EIA) 2020 Residential Energy Consumption Survey, about 25% of households in the U.S. rely solely on electricity to heat their homes. Electric heating systems are typically the most eco-friendly, but they often come at a higher cost.

    Of course, it’s hard to pin down exact amounts, since energy prices vary by location and fluctuate over time.

    Electric heating is more suitable across the southern U.S., where winters are usually milder and the demand for heating isn’t as high. Using this fuel source across the northern half of the country where it gets and stays colder for longer can send electricity bills soaring.

    In 2022, the U.S. Department of Energy (DOE) stated that natural gas was 3.4 times more affordable than electricity, which is why it might be the better option for heating homes in some parts of the country. The EIA’s 2020 Residential Energy Consumption Survey reported over 50% of households in the U.S. used natural gas to heat their homes.

    Even though it might come with a slightly bigger carbon footprint, natural gas is far more cost-effective for many Americans, especially for those living in colder climates such as the Midwest and Northeast.

    (American Gas Association)

    The American Gas Association (AGA) claims that annual energy costs for an all-electric home using a cold-climate heat pump can be roughly 37% higher than a home using natural gas as its source of heating, cooking and drying clothes.

    A home heating oil delivery truck climbs a snow-covered road in the Northeast on Feb. 28, 2023. (AP Photo/Charles Krupa, File)

    On the national scale, oil is not nearly as common as natural gas or electricity. Yet, it was once the most popular fuel in the Northeast, where it is still used in roughly 20% of homes. However, this source of heating is not as environmentally friendly and is often more expensive than electric and natural gas heat.

    The most common heating systems

    The DOE says that most Americans use either a furnace or boiler to heat their home. Both systems can be fueled by natural gas, oil or electricity, but differ in how they provide heat to dwellings.

    The biggest difference between the two is that furnaces heat air, while boilers heat water.

    Over the years, these systems have been improved to be more energy efficient. To see how efficient each furnace or boiler is, the DOE examines its annual fuel utilization efficiency (AFUE).

    The AFUE is essentially a percentage measuring how much fuel gets converted to heat. The higher the percentage, the more efficient the furnace or boiler is.

    1.) Furnaces:

    Most modern homes use a central furnace, which burns a fuel source (either oil or gas) to heat air.

    Technician works on a furnace. (Photo by Natalie Sopyla)

    The heated air then flows through a series of ducts, where it is released through vents in each room. Cooler air in the room is then sucked back through a return vent, then it goes back into the furnace to be reheated.

    This method of heating is fast and energy efficient, which is why most households use it.

    2.) Boilers:

    Radiators and baseboard heaters in older homes provide heat via a boiler. Hot water or steam travels through pipes in the home. When the hot water reaches the radiator or baseboard unit in each room, it releases its heat. The cooled water then flows back to the boiler to be reheated. 

    (Pexels)

    Since water takes longer to heat than air, this method can take longer for a home to reach the desired temperature, and might not be seen as the most efficient way to heat a home.

    That aside, boilers are usually better for people who suffer from indoor allergies, as furnace or forced air systems can blow around dust and pollen particles.

    3.) Heat pumps:

    Heat pumps are becoming more common and provide heat to the majority of homes in the Southeast. This system runs on electricity and does not require a fuel source to provide heat, which can significantly cut electricity costs compared to an electric furnace or boiler.

    Serving as both an air conditioning system and a heating system, heat pumps move warm air out and allow cooler air to flow back into a home during the summer. These systems work in reverse when it gets cold outside, and cooler air is pumped out and warmer air pumped in.

    While heat pumps are energy efficient and work well in milder climates, they are not the best option for areas that experience frequently temperatures below 40 degrees. They simply will struggle to provide enough heat, requiring the need for a secondary heating system.

    Secondary sources of heat

    Residences in colder climates will sometimes need a secondary source to generate heat, especially those that rely on heat pumps as their main system.

    To raise the temperatures up a few degrees, some people use space heaters or wood-burning stoves or fireplaces.

    (Pexels)

    These options are good at providing supplemental heat, but aren’t the best and most sustainable choices to heat a home by themselves.

    Each may be enough to heat one room, but you would need multiple fireplaces, wood-burning stoves or electric space heaters to heat an entire home. If the home is large, you could even need more than one in each room!

    Along with the additional costs associated with plugging in multiple space heaters or purchasing wood to burn, these methods come with fire hazards and can increase indoor pollutants, possibly outweighing their benefits.

    Turbulence is the unsteady movement of air resulting from eddies and vertical currents. There are many types of turbulence. Let’s explore some.

    Convective turbulence

    (NWS)

    When the sun heats the Earth’s surface, it’s usually uneven because different surface types heat up differently, and this can lead to turbulence.

    The heat then rises, and the cool air descends, leading to bumpy rides. According to the National Weather Service (NWS), turbulence is found from the base to the top of where the air stops rising, usually up to the clouds. Above this layer of turbulent air, you’ll find smooth conditions, usually above clouds.

    On days where pilots expect convective turbulence, they’ll travel in the morning or evening when heating is not so intense.

    Frontal turbulence

    (NWS)

    Frontal turbulence occurs when warm air meets cold air.

    The warm air will lift over the cold air, creating friction between the two air masses and producing turbulence.

    Wind shear

    Wind shear is the change in wind direction and/or wind speed over a horizontal or vertical distance. It can also cause turbulence, especially when the change is large.

    Wind shear often exists in areas of temperature inversions, along troughs and lows and around jet streams.

    The atmospheric temperature profile usually goes from warm (the ground) to cold (higher in the atmosphere). In a temperature inversion, that profile goes from cold to warm.

    Turbulence will often occur at the top of the inversion since that is where the warm, unstable air sits.

    We usually associate lows and troughs with wind shear. This change in wind speed and direction creates turbulence.

    The NWS states that a jet stream is a horizontal wind that follows a wave pattern, usually located where there are large horizontal differences in temperature between warm and cold air masses. Turbulence usually occurs where there is a large difference in horizontal wind speeds over a short distance.

    Turbulence from obstructions

    (NWS)

    When wind flows around an obstacle, it can break off and form into an eddy. The NWS defines eddies as gusts with sudden changes in speed and direction, and the size of an object and velocity of the wind can determine the eddy’s intensity.

    The NWS says this type of turbulence can cause dangerous impacts when flying. Aircraft can fail to gain enough altitude to clear low objects. When landing, aircraft can experience drops.

    Wind around bigger objects, such as mountains, is more noticeable. The wind moving up the windward side helps planes and other aircraft get over the peak.

    But on the leeward side, the wind blowing down can cause problems for pilots. The downdraft can push an aircraft into the mountain or cause the pilot to not clear the peak.

    Pilots often will gain enough altitude in advance to prevent this.

    December’s full moon is appropriately called the “Full Cold Moon,” although that name isn’t quite as relevant this year, considering the lack of bitter air around the country.


    What You Need To Know

    • December’s full moon is the “Cold Moon”
    • It’s also sometimes called the Moon Before Yule
    • The moon is fullest Tuesday evening
    • The constellations Gemini and Orion are near the moon all night



    The moon will become its fullest at 7:33 p.m. ET/4:33 p.m. PT on Tuesday, Dec. 26.

    December’s full moon is also sometimes called the Moon Before Yule, since it happens near the ancient celebration around the winter solstice. Native American names include the Long Night Moon–also because it falls near the winter solstice and the longest night of the year–and Big Winter Moon.

    No matter the name, you can use the moon to find a couple of constellations. In the evening, it’ll appear right above Gemini and left of Orion. In the morning, Gemini is left of the moon and Orion is below.

    Simulated view of the eastern sky the evening of Tuesday, Dec. 26. (Adapted from Stellarium)

    You can also see the Big Dipper and Little Dipper in the northern sky throughout the night.

    Where is the North Pole?

    Before we answer that question, we have to ask another: Which North Pole are you trying to find? The geographic North Pole is the northernmost point on Earth. It has no time zone, and no matter what direction you are pointing, it is south of where you are standing. 

    The geographic North Pole is in the middle of the Arctic Ocean, surrounded by ice up to 10 feet thick at times, but the exact location can change slightly, based on the Earth’s wobble on its axis. 

    The geographic North Pole is in a different location than the magnetic North Pole, which is the spot that guides our compasses and other navigation systems. The Earth’s iron core and magnetic field create the magnetic North Pole.

    Discovered in the 1830s, the magnetic North Pole is near Ellesmere Island, Canada, about 500 miles from the geographic North Pole. 

    Weather at the North Pole

    It doesn’t take a meteorologist to know the North Pole is cold pretty much all year round.

    In the coldest part of the year, between the autumnal and vernal equinoxes (late September to late March), there is no sunlight, and temperatures average around 40 degrees below zero Fahrenheit.

    When the North Pole sees nothing but sunlight between late March and late September, temperatures average right around the freezing mark.

    These temperatures are warmer than temperatures at the South Pole because the North Pole sits over water. 

    (AP Photo/David Goldman)

    Visitors to the North Pole

    While the North Pole doesn’t get many visitors outside those elves we mentioned earlier and the occasional explorer (more on that in a minute), animals are sparsely seen.

    You may see a rare polar bear sighting and a flock of migrating birds.

    The Arctic tern is usually spotted there and has the longest migration of any bird, traveling round trip from the North and South Poles every year!

    Exploration of the North Pole

    The main reason for early explorers to seek out and travel through the North Pole was to find a northwest passage or a sea route from the north Atlantic and Pacific Oceans.

    Many expeditions took on this task with no luck, with the earliest being in 1827 by British Admiral William Parry.

    A Swedish explorer even tried to reach the North Pole by hydrogen balloon.

    The main debate on who reached the North Pole first is between a pair of Americans, physician Frederick Albert Cook and explorer Robert Peary and their teams. Peary’s team included Matthew Henson, the first African American Arctic explorer.

    Over the years, each man called the other a fraud or claimed their expedition was the first successful trip to the Pole. The men then published accounts of their trips in the booklet “At the Pole with Cook and Peary,” which was a best-seller. The debate about the veracity of both men’s claims is still up for debate. 

    The first verifiable expedition to the Pole was completed in 1926 by Norwegian Roald Amundsen, who was also the first person to reach the South Pole in 1911. Instead of taking a dog-sled, his preferred method to reach the South Pole, he took a dirigible and floated over the Pole with a team of others on board. 

    The USS Nautilus. (AP Photo)

    More fun firsts for the North Pole

    The Soviet Union landed the first planes at the North Pole on April 23, 1948, while the first naval vessel, the U.S. Navy submarine USS Nautilus, reached the Pole on Aug. 3, 1958.

    One of our favorite facts about the Pole was that Ralph Plaisted of Minnesota was the first to reach the North Pole by snowmobile on April 19, 1968.

    Also, Ann Bancroft was the first female to reach the Pole on May 1, 1986, part of the first expedition to reach the North Pole on foot without being resupplied. 

    Speaking of Santa

    We couldn’t end a story about the North Pole without talking about the jolly elf himself.

    Stories of St. Nick date back centuries, but no one ever knew where he lived. Many credit American illustrator Thomas Nast with popularizing the idea of Santa living at the North Pole in an issue of Harper’s Weekly in 1866.

    The illustration includes the title “Santa Clausville, N.P.,” and at a time when the public had a keen interest in the North Pole, readers understood the abbreviation.

    Robert (Bob) May wrote the story in 1939. A self-proclaimed outcast, he was smart for his age and skipped a couple of grades. This resulted in him being younger and smaller than his classmates.

    He described himself as a nerdy kid and a loser. I think we can all relate to that sentiment at one point in our lives.

    He used his opinion of himself to help his daughter navigate the challenges of growing up, telling her a bedtime tale of a misfit reindeer.

    Bob always wanted to write an American Novel and eventually found work at Montgomery Ward as a catalog writer. Montgomery Ward was known for giving away free books at Christmas time to children throughout the country.

    May thought Rudolph would be a good character in a book and took pen to paper. After much labor of words, May wrote Rudolph The Red-Nosed Reindeer.

    Montgomery Ward printed two million copies that year, and Bob received hundreds of letters from children, teachers, and other store managers. It was a huge success. After 10 years, his company gave him the rights to the story.

    With help from May’s brother, a songwriter, they turned the short story into a song. The song found its way to a famous cowboy, Gene Autry, and blew up the charts in 1949. The classic Christmas animation soon followed.

    Rudolph forever earned Bob and his family a comfortable life.

    TALLAHASSEE, Fla. — The Florida State Board of Trustees on Friday cleared the way for a lawsuit against the Atlantic Coast Conference, challenging a contract that binds the school to the league for the next 12 years and creating a potential path to leave without paying more than $500 million in penalties.


    What You Need To Know

    • FSU trustees Friday approved a legal challenge to the contract that ties the Seminoles to the ACC
    • The university seeks a way to potentially leave the conference without paying over $500 million in penalties
    • The lawsuit says the ACC’s grant of rights violates antitrust law and its penalties are unenforceable
    • The ACC said the move violates FSU’s commitments to the ACC and its members and that the program re-signed the deal in 2016

    “I believe this board has been left no choice but to challenge the legitimacy of the ACC grant of rights and its severe withdrawal penalties,” Florida State Board of Trustees chairman Peter Collins said during a trustees meeting.

    The lawsuit was filed soon after in Leon County Circuit Court, claiming the ACC has mismanaged its media rights and is imposing “draconian” exit fees

    Florida State outside counsel David Ashburn said a lawsuit was ready to be filed that claims the ACC’s grant of rights violates antitrust law and has unenforceable withdrawal penalties. Ashburn said it would cost a school $572 million to withdraw from the conference. The lawsuit also accuses the ACC of breach of contract and violation of public policy.

    ACC Commissioner Jim Phillips and Virginia President Jim Ryan, chairman of the conference’s board of directors, posted a response to the lawsuit on X, the social media platform formerly known as Twitter.

    “Florida State’s decision to file action against the Conference is in direct conflict with their longstanding obligations and is a clear violation of their legal commitments to the other members of the Conference,” the ACC said in the post. “All ACC members, including Florida State, willingly and knowingly re-signed the current Grant of Rights in 2016, which is wholly enforceable and binding through 2036.”

    Florida State is looking for a way out of the conference it has been a member of since 1992 because it believes the ACC is locked into an undervalued and unusually lengthy media rights deal with ESPN that runs through 2036. The school leaders also say the league refuses to change its revenue distribution model to match FSU’s value.

    “It is a simple math problem,” Florida State athletic director Michael Alford said. “A very clear math problem.”

    FSU leaders have been pushing for unequal distribution of revenue for more than a year. The ACC has agreed to create a bonus system that would direct more revenue to schools that have postseason success in football and basketball, but that has not solved the frustration at FSU.

    “It’s time for us to try to do something about it,” Florida State President Richard McCullough said.

    McCullough said the trustees’ approval of the legal challenge was not a direct reaction to FSU recently being left out of the College Football Playoff, despite having an undefeated record. Florida State will play Georgia at 4 p.m. Dec. 30 in the Orange Bowl at Hard Rock Stadium in Miami Gardens.

    “This is not a reaction, but something we’ve done a lot of due diligence on,” he said.

    Florida Chief Financial Officer Jimmy Patronis said on X, “Proud of Florida State, Pres McCullough and the FSU BOT for their bold action today to take a stand against an untenable situation. Unfortunate that it came to this, but college athletics is changing by the second and Florida must once again lead the way.”

    So, you’re dreaming of a white Christmas? In some cities, a white Christmas is quite a treat!

    In 2004, a freak storm delivered a white Christmas to the residents of Brownsville, TX. It was the first white Christmas for the community, which hasn’t seen measurable snow since 1899.

    If you want to plan your travels next year to increase your odds of a white Christmas, your best bet is somewhere north and in the mountains.

    Aspen, Colorado, for example, has a white Christmas nearly every single year! Why? Not only is it much colder at their elevation (8,000 ft), but the community is farther north and away from large bodies of water.

    SANTA BARBARA, Calif. (AP) — Torrential rain flooded homes and streets in Southern California’s coastal cities Thursday, stranding some drivers in typically idyllic Santa Barbara and compounding holiday travel headaches.

    The downpours targeted Ventura and Santa Barbara counties northwest of Los Angeles County overnight, swamping areas in the cities of Port Hueneme, Oxnard and Santa Barbara, where a police detective carried a woman on his back after the SUV she was riding in got stuck in knee-deep floodwaters.

    Rainfall rates exceeding 3 inches (7.6 centimeters) an hour unleashed flash flooding about 1:30 a.m. in Ventura County, the National Weather Service said. Later in the morning, streets began filling with water in parts of Santa Barbara as the storm delivered another deluge. By midday, the rain and wind had eased and residents ventured outside to look at the damage.

    Sven Dybdahl, owner of olive oil and vinegar store Viva Oliva in downtown Santa Barbara, said he had trouble finding dry routes to work Thursday morning, but most of the heavy rains and flooding had receded shortly before 11 a.m. He said he was grateful that the weather is only expected to be an issue for a few days at the tail end of the holiday shopping season, otherwise he’d be worried about how the rains would affect his store’s bottom line.

    “It will have an impact but thankfully it’s happening quite late,” he said.

    The city of Port Hueneme issued evacuation orders for residences on four streets and warned of potential evacuations on four other streets. About 60 houses were affected by the orders, all in a senior citizen community, said Firefighter Andy VanSciver, a Ventura County fire spokesperson. An evacuation center was set up at a college gymnasium.

    Three people from the senior community were taken to hospitals out of an abundance of caution, and there were multiple rescues of drivers from flooded vehicles, he said.

    The city of Oxnard said in a social media post that many streets and intersections were heavily impacted. “Please stay off the city streets for the next several hours until the water recedes,” the post said.

    “This is a genuinely dramatic storm,” climate scientist Daniel Swain, of the University of California, Los Angeles, said in an online briefing. “In Oxnard, particularly, overnight there were downpours that preliminary data suggests were probably the heaviest downpours ever observed in that part of Southern California.”

    The National Weather Service issued a tornado warning for Oxnard and the city of Ventura at 1:28 a.m. due to a high-intensity thunderstorm, but no tornado activity was immediately observed, the Ventura County Sheriff’s Office said in a social media post.

    Hours later at Heritage Coffee and Gifts in downtown Oxnard, manager Carlos Larios said the storm hadn’t made a dent in their Thursday morning rush despite “gloomy” skies.

    “People are still coming in to get coffee, which is surprising,” he said. “I don’t think the rain is going to stop many people from being out and about.”

    Pedestrians walk on a flooded sidewalk as rain comes down, Thursday, Dec. 21, 2023 in Santa Barbara, Calif. (AP Photo/Eugene Garcia)

    The storm swept through Northern California earlier in the week as the center of the low-pressure system slowly moved south off the coast. Forecasters described it as a “cutoff low,” a storm that is cut off from the general west-to-east flow and can linger for days, increasing the amount of rainfall.

    The system was producing hit-and-miss bands of precipitation rather than generalized widespread rainfall. Forecasters said the low would wobble slightly away from the coast on Thursday, drawing moisture away and allowing some sunshine, but will return.

    The San Diego-area weather office warned that rather than fizzling, the storm was gathering energy and its main core would move through that region overnight through Friday morning.

    Meanwhile, Californians were gearing up for holiday travel and finishing preparations for Christmas. The Automobile Club of Southern California predicted 9.5 million people in the region would travel during the year-end holiday period.

    The Northeast was hit with an unexpectedly strong storm earlier this week, and some parts of Maine, New Hampshire and Vermont were still digging out from rain and wind damage. Parts of Maine along the Androscoggin and Kennebec rivers were hit especially hard.

    Floodwaters were receding throughout northern New England, though some localized areas were still in the flood stage, said Jon Palmer, a meteorologist with the National Weather Service. Flood warnings were also still in effect in parts of Maine and New Hampshire, he said.

    At least four people died in Maine as a result of the storm.

    The storm cut power to 400,000 customers in Maine, and restoration was still underway Thursday morning.

    The tilt of the Earth

    The tilt of the Earth to the sun is the reason we have our seasons. Believe it or not, the Earth is closer to the sun during our winter.

    It’s Earth’s tilt that gives us our season.

    During the winter solstice, the Northern Hemisphere is at its maximum tilt away from the sun, putting the sun at a lower elevation.

    We also get the shortest day and longest night of the year on the winter solstice.

    This year, our winter solstice occurs at 10:27 p.m. ET on Dec. 21.

    If you’re not a fan of the shorter days, don’t worry. After Dec. 21, the days gradually get longer until the summer solstice on June 20, 2024.

    If you notice more sniffles and worsening allergy symptoms this time of year, you may suffer from “Christmas Tree Syndrome,” according to the Ohio State University Wexner Medical Center.


    What You Need To Know

    • Pine pollen may cause sneezing inside your home
    • Mold spores are also a possible culprit
    • Artificial trees can also cause allergies to flare
    • Some types of live trees are better than others for allergies

    If you notice more allergy and asthma symptoms with a live tree in the house, pine pollen is most likely the problem. Otherwise, experts warn that mold spores could grow on your Christmas tree.

    In a 2011 study published in the Annals of Allergy, Asthma and Immunology, researchers took samples from their own Christmas trees and discovered more than 50 kinds of molds.

    (Pixabay)

    Allergies and asthma symptoms aren’t just caused by real trees, either. Even those who opt for a fake Christmas tree could still feel ill.

    If not properly stored in your basement or attic, dust and mold can accumulate or grow on the branches, aggravating symptoms.

    Combating the issue

    According to the American Christmas Tree Association, shaking out and hosing off real trees before bringing indoors can reduce allergy and asthma symptoms in some people. Although you’ll want to let the tree dry off before transferring indoors.

    Since drying off can take a while, experts claim you can use a dry air compressor to speed up the process.

    Using an air purifier and taking down the tree the day after Christmas can also reduce exposure to any mold spores that are still present on the tree.

    Those who decide on an artificial tree should also thoroughly dust and wipe down its branches to remove any allergens before putting up and taking down. This can also apply to any other indoor decorations you decide to put up, too.

    Once the holidays are over, place the tree and its components in an air-tight container and avoid storing it in a cardboard box. Cardboard is an ideal breeding ground for molds to grow on, which could spread to your tree.

    (iStock)

    Provided pollen is your biggest trigger, choosing a fake tree would probably be your best bet. However, if you are dead-set on putting up a live Christmas tree, experts recommend trying a fir, spruce, or cypress.

    Two popular suggestions for those with allergies or who are sensitive to tree scents are the White Fir and Leyland Cypress.

    Santa Claus came to town a few weeks ahead of schedule for a group of merry healthcare workers in Bowling Green, Kentucky.

    In an unlikely twist of holiday fortune, Sheila Colter, a Med Center Health Environmental Services supervisor, gave her employees a bunch of lottery tickets as a last-minute gift after her original presents were snagged in a shipping delay.

    “Our work Christmas party was earlier than usual, and my planned gifts were stuck in transit,” Colter told WBKO News.

    Not wanting to show up empty-handed, she purchased a mix of Kentucky Lottery Scratch-off tickets for her team, including lower-value tickets and some $30 tickets she intended for everyone. The employees got to scratching and miraculously won themselves $50,000, the second prize from a Millionaire Club Scratch-off ticket.

    Related: Virginia Woman Hits $1 Million Lottery Jackpot — Her Second Win That Week: ‘I’m in Shock’

    Money split between them

    The win brought Yuletide cheer and a timely financial windfall for the employees. After taxes, the total of $35,750 was divided among the team. With 21 people on the team, each staff member is expected to take home approximately $1,750 after taxes. The local IGA Express, where the winning ticket was sold, gets a $500 bonus.

    “We were all so excited. I was on the floor,” Colter said.

    The money will be put to good use. Employee Winnie Beckman plans to use her share to pay for her mother’s Stage-4 cancer treatment.

    “I’m going to use it for my mom’s medicine,” Beckman said. “This will help a lot, and I will never forget this.”

    The same bacteria that led to the 2022 baby formula recall and sparked shortages across the U.S., this year has caused the death of one newborn in Kentucky and brain damage in a Missouri infant, according to federal health officials.

    Food and Drug Administration (FDA) officials confirmed Thursday that two cases of life-threatening infections caused by Cronobacter sakazakii have been reported in 2023, both babies who consumed powdered formula made by Abbott Nutrition, the company involved in the 2022 recall. For the reported cases this year, both Abbott and the FDA have found no link to the formula maker’s facilities, saying contamination likely happened after the containers were opened at home.

    In February 2022, Abbott initiated a voluntary recall of its powder baby formulas for brands including Similac, Alimentum and EleCare that were manufactured at one of the company’s facilities in Sturgis, Michigan. The recall was due to the presence of Cronobacter sakazakii, which is a rare bacteria that the U.S. Centers for Disease and Control and Prevention (CDC) said has been found in powdered infant formula, skimmed milk powder, herbal teas and starches, and is “lethal for infants and can be serious among people with immunocompromising conditions and the elderly.”

    The FDA said on Thursday that there was no reason to issue new recalls for baby formula after an investigation found, despite two infants becoming infected by the bacteria this year, there was no evidence that the infections were linked to manufacturing, the Associated Press reported.

    “There is no indication of a broader public health concern related to this product at this time,” the FDA said in a statement.

    Newsweek reached out via email on Saturday to the FDA and CDC for comment.

    A photo of powdered baby formula. The FDA and CDC confirmed on December 7, 2023, that two cases of dangerous infections caused by cronobacter sakazakii have been reported this year, both in babies who consumed powdered formula made by Abbott Nutrition.
    Getty

    In March, then 6-week-old Mira White, of Sikeston, Missouri, was diagnosed with a serious brain infection caused by the bacteria, which was found in an open container of Similac NeoSure formula in the baby’s home, according to the AP.

    Mira’s mom told the AP that since her daughter became infected, she has suffered numerous seizures and said that brain scans show neurological damage caused by the infection.

    In Kentucky, health officials notified the CDC in November that a baby who consumed Similac Total Comfort powdered formula had died after being infected with Cronobacter sakazakii, according to the AP.

    John Koval, a spokesperson for Abbott, told Newsweek in an email on Saturday night that the reported infections in Missouri and Kentucky have not been linked to the company’s manufacturing facilities.

    “As Abbott and FDA have said, the unopened product was tested and came back negative, and the infections have not been linked to the manufacturing environment,” Koval said. “Cronobacter is naturally and commonly found in the environment, and can find its way into infant formula after the packaging is opened. We encourage parents and caregivers to consult resources published by the FDA and CDC on how to safely handle, store and prepare infant formula.”

    What is Cronobacter sakazakii?

    Cronobacter sakazakii is a germ found naturally in the environment and can live in dry foods, including powdered infant formula and powdered milk, according to the CDC.

    The CDC notes that powdered formula is not sterile, meaning it could become accidentally contaminated during the manufacturing process or after the container is opened at home.

    Cronobacter sakazakii can live on surfaces, such as kitchen counters or sinks, and in water, according to the CDC.

    Frequently and thoroughly cleaning surfaces, hands and baby products help reduce the risk. The CDC also advises parents to avoid setting formula scoops on the counter or in the sink, to keep lids and scoops clean and completely dry, and close containers of formula as soon as possible after using them.

    What is the risk?

    While the CDC states that Cronobacter infections are rare, they can be life-threatening in newborns. Serious infections in babies usually occur in the first few weeks of life.

    Yearly, between two to four cases are reported to the CDC, which adds that this figure may not reflect the true number of illnesses because most hospitals and laboratories are not required to report Cronobacter infections to health departments.

    Infants who are born prematurely and babies with weakened immune systems are more likely to develop serious symptoms if infected.

    Signs of Cronobacterillness in babies usually start with a fever and poor feeding, excessive crying, or very low energy, according to the CDC, which warns that some infants may also have seizures. An infant with these symptoms should be seen by a medical provider as soon as possible.

    Cronobacter germs can lead to sepsis, a dangerous blood infection, and cause the lining surrounding the brain and spinal cord to swell, also known as meningitis. Babies younger than two months are most at risk for developing meningitis if they get sick from Cronobacter.
